Signal Study — Attention
The signals dwell time, gaze direction, and attention reveal in which zones decision friction arises. We make this friction visible and deliver targeted, data-driven recommendations.
Just 2% undetected friction along the customer journey costs a retailer with CHF 20 million revenue over CHF 400,000 in EBIT per year.
Controllable Interventions
We measure frequency and attention at the shelf and identify in which zones decision friction arises, then evaluate each zone by friction intensity and derive targeted interventions:
Decision friction is not evenly distributed. It concentrates in specific zones and peaks in the wine category. This pattern enables zone-level interventions with quantifiable impact instead of broad guesswork at store level.
